Role Description 

Editorial Account Manager: Responsible for producing content for some of our larger key accounts and getting involved in the planning and review of content against our agreed strategy.

Key Responsibilities 

Account Management:

  • Leading delivery of content across one or two smaller client accounts.
  • Working closely with other operational teams, encouraging communication & collaboration.
  • Occasionally attending client meetings where relevant and supporting on prep where necessary.
  • Being accountable for fulfilling personal workload and completing documentation, alongside ensuring timely delivery of work across assigned client accounts.

Team Management:

  • Supporting and mentoring new entry-level team members.
  • Sharing knowledge across the team to help drive development and collaboration.
  • Helping to support more junior team members, providing constructive feedback to develop their writing skills.

Content Execution:

  • Researching, writing, proofreading (and in some cases editing) content of various kinds – commercial, informational, engaging, offsite, creative.
  • Following content briefs to create content (with minimal spelling and grammar errors and a good creative flow) for various B2B and B2C clients, with the ability to manage different styles and TOVs.
  • Using approved in-house and third-party tools as directed to help in the content execution process.
  • Uploading and amending content in a CMS (Wordpress, AEM and similar).

Content Quality:

  • Holding ultimate responsibility for the content produced – from brief right through to delivery, ensuring our output meets client expectations.
  • Ensuring content follows brand guidelines, SEO best practices, and accessibility standards.

Sales and Strategy:

  • Monitoring content trends and relevant industry news to develop knowledge.
  • Researching and understanding clients, highlighting further opportunities for exposure through content.
  • Supporting senior team members on new business requirements – such as the creation of pitch content.
  • Supporting senior team members on content audits and competitor analysis.
  • Supporting more senior team members to review content performance.

What you need to know about the London Tech Scene

London isn't just a hub for established businesses; it's also a nursery for innovation. Boasting one of the most recognized fintech ecosystems in Europe, attracting billions in investments each year, London's success has made it a go-to destination for startups looking to make their mark. Top U.K. companies like Hoptin, Moneybox and Marshmallow have already made the city their base — yet fintech is just the beginning. From healthtech to renewable energy to cybersecurity and beyond, the city's startups are breaking new ground across a range of industries.
